Who was Edgar Edwin Markham ?

Edwin Markham was an American poet renowned for his socially conscious writing and heartfelt explorations of human dignity. He gained wide recognition for his poem The Man With the Hoe, which highlighted injustice and the plight of the working class. Markham’s poetry often celebrated courage, resilience, and the power of the human spirit. His work reflects deep empathy for ordinary people and their struggles, inspiring generations to value integrity, perseverance, and hope. Markham remains a timeless voice for justice and moral reflection.
